The minivan Renault Espace 1997 - 2003 year modification 2.9 AT (190 hp)

Engine

Engine type petrol
Engine location front, transverse
Engine capacity, cm³ 2946
Boost type No
Maximum power, hp/kW at rpm 190 / 140 at 5750
Maximum torque, N*m at rpm 267 at 4000
Cylinder arrangement V-shaped
Number of cylinders 6
Number of valves per cylinder 4
Engine power supply system distributed injection
Compression ratio 10.5
Cylinder diameter and piston stroke, mm 87 × 82.7

General information

Brand country France
Model assembly France
Car class M
Number of doors 5

Performance indicators

Fuel consumption, l city / highway / combined 16.3 / 8.9 / 11.6
Fuel type Super (95)
Maximum speed, km/h 203
Acceleration to 100 km/h, s 10.6

Security

Safety assessment 4
Rating name Euro NCAP

Sizes in mm

Length 4515
Width 1810
Height 1690
Wheelbase 2700
Ground clearance 110
Front track width 1534
Rear track width 1540
Wheel size 225 / 55 / R15

Suspension and brakes

Type of front suspension independent, spring
Type of rear suspension independent, spring
Front brakes disk ventilated
Rear brakes disc

Transmission

Transmission automatic
Number of gears 4
Drive type front

Volume and weight

Fuel tank capacity, l 78
Curb weight, kg 1680
Trunk volume min/max, l 275 / 2850
Gross weight, kg 2510

Renault Espace: A French Minivan with Style and Performance

The Renault Espace, a minivan produced from 1997 to 2003, is a standout in the passenger car segment. Known for its French engineering and practicality, this model combines spaciousness with a touch of elegance. With its 2.9-liter V6 petrol engine and automatic transmission, the Espace delivers a balanced mix of power and comfort, making it an ideal choice for families and long-distance travelers alike.

Performance and Efficiency

Under the hood, the Renault Espace boasts a 2.9-liter V6 petrol engine that generates 190 horsepower at 5750 rpm and a maximum torque of 267 N*m at 4000 rpm. This engine, paired with a 4-speed automatic transmission, ensures smooth acceleration and a top speed of 203 km/h. While the fuel consumption is relatively high in urban settings (16.3 l/100 km), it improves significantly on highways (8.9 l/100 km) and in combined conditions (11.6 l/100 km). The front-wheel-drive system and independent spring suspension provide a comfortable ride, even on uneven surfaces.

Design and Dimensions

The Renault Espace is a true minivan, offering ample space for passengers and cargo. With a length of 4515 mm, a width of 1810 mm, and a height of 1690 mm, it strikes a perfect balance between compactness and spaciousness. The 2700 mm wheelbase ensures stability, while the 110 mm ground clearance allows for easy navigation over bumps and curbs. The trunk volume is impressive, ranging from 275 liters to a massive 2850 liters when the rear seats are folded, making it perfect for family trips or hauling large items.
